Japan through Foreign Eyes: Part 2

Friction between Japan and America over the fighting in China continues to grow. On December 7, 1941, Japan launches a surprise attack on Pearl Harbor. Japan occupies Indonesia and local sentiment begins to turn against the Japanese. During the war, Hollywood film director, Frank Capra is engaged to direct a movie to educate American servicemen about Japan. In August 1945, America drops nuclear bombs on Hiroshima and Nagasaki Prefecture, and Japan accepts the terms of the Potsdam Declaration. The war is over. Emperor Showa embarks on a tour of his war-ravaged nation, and is welcomed by 50,000 people in Hiroshima.
